    Another car I'd like to mention is the new Audi. I was under the impression (please correct me if I'm wrong here) that the new R8 LMS was developed by Audi under the guideline to change its concept compared to its predecessor. While the old one was very fast around corners and not so fast in a straight line, the new one should be balanced more in line with the rest of the GT3 field. And videos showing the new R8 LMS at Döttinger Höhe in direct comparison to the AMG GT3 suggest that this change of concept was succesful. The new R8 LMS has at least the same comparable top speed as the AMG. But the new Audi in RaceRoom is 10 km/h slower than the AMG at Spa already. Yes, it's really quick around corners to compensate for that but this is not the concept the real Audi was built under.

    Coming soon:
    A new Competition Concept: Race 2 Win
    Competitions played a huge role in RaceRoom since day one. From the Time Attacks on the leaderboards to today's full online championships endorsed by official Series and manufacturers such as the WTCC and Mercedes.
    Now we want to take it one step further, by allowing everyone to compete for actual prizes, 24/7.
    Drivers will be able to participate in selected competitions by paying a small amount of vRP's, and get the chance to win awesome prizes.
    Rules of R2W Competitions can vary, from time limited sessions to a limited numberof laps available to set your laptime.
    The development of this concept is still in its early days, but we hope to expand it in the future, and to reward our best driverswith top prizes.
